Two New Pork Plants Come Online This Week

Two new pork processing facilities came online on Tuesday, which should help stabilize cash hog prices amidst near record supplies. The Triumph Seaboard Foods Plant in Sioux City and Clemens Food Group Plant in Coldwater, Michigan both began limited slaughter operations. Dr. Steve Meyer, Vice President of Pork Analysis with EMI Analytics, says initially this should have a positive market impact.

However, Meyer doesn’t expect a big rally in hog prices because both plants will draw on contracted production, rather than competing aggressively in the spot market.

He says when the plants are fully operational they’ll process about 22,000 head per day, which does represent the largest single increase in slaughter capacity in history.

Meyer says the expansion by U.S. pork processors is a direct result of strong packer margins the last few years.
